About Roger K. Lake

Roger K. Lake, With an exceptional h-index of 58 and a recent h-index of 37 (since 2020), a distinguished researcher at University of California, Riverside, specializes in the field of Semiconductor Devices, semiconductor materials, semiconductor physics, nanoelectronics.

His recent articles reflect a diverse array of research interests and contributions to the field:
